Description

2,3-Difluoro-Benzamidine is a high-purity, functionalized benzamidine derivative serving as a critical building block in advanced organic synthesis. This compound matters for its role as a key precursor in the development of pharmaceutical intermediates, particularly for protease inhibitors and other biologically active molecules. Chemical manufacturers and R&D laboratories in the pharmaceutical, agrochemical, and material science sectors need this high-quality intermediate to drive innovation in their synthetic routes.

Application

  • Pharmaceutical Intermediate: A crucial synthon for the synthesis of novel drug candidates, especially protease inhibitors and enzyme modulators.
  • Agrochemical Research: Used in developing new active ingredients for crop protection products, leveraging the fluorine atoms for enhanced bioactivity and stability.
  • Chemical Synthesis Building Block: Serves as a versatile amidine precursor for constructing complex heterocycles and functionalized aromatic systems in medicinal chemistry.
  • Material Science Precursor: Potential use in the synthesis of specialty polymers and advanced organic materials requiring fluorine-containing aromatic units.
  • Biochemical Tool Compound: Can be utilized in research to study enzyme kinetics and inhibition mechanisms due to its amidine functional group.

Basic Information

Product Name 2,3-Difluoro-Benzamidine
CAS No. 885957-09-5
Molecular Formula C7H6F2N2
Molecular Weight 156.13 g/mol
Synonyms 2,3-Difluorobenzene carboximidamide; 2,3-Difluorobenzamidine; Benzenecarboximidamide, 2,3-difluoro-; 2,3-Difluoro-benzenecarboximidamide; (2,3-Difluorophenyl)methanimidamide

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ent degradation.
